Heavy Duty Industrial Metal Stamping Bracket
The Heavy Duty Industrial Bracket is manufactured from thick plate steel (4mm-8mm) using high-tonnage stamping presses capable of forming heavy gauge materials. Engineered for load-bearing applications in construction machinery, agricultural equipment, and heavy industrial environments.
Constructed from Q345 carbon steel or 42CrMo alloy steel, these brackets deliver exceptional structural strength and fatigue resistance. Custom designs include gusseted reinforcements, ribbed profiles, and precision-punched mounting holes to meet your exact load requirements.
Key Features
- Thick Plate Capability: Stamping and forming of 4mm-8mm heavy gauge steel plate
- High Tonnage Press: 400-800 ton press capacity for heavy gauge forming
- Load-Bearing Design: Engineered with gussets and ribs for structural reinforcement
- Heavy Duty Surface Protection: Hot dip galvanizing available for outdoor corrosion protection
- Custom Engineering: FEA analysis available for critical load-bearing applications
Technical Specifications
| Attribute | Specification |
| Material | Q345 Carbon Steel, 42CrMo Alloy Steel |
| Thickness Range | 4mm - 8mm |
| Press Capacity | 400-800 Tons |
| Max Part Size | 600mm x 400mm |
| Hole Punching | M8 - M30 Clearance and Tapped |
| Surface Treatment | Black Oxide, Zinc, Hot Dip Galvanized |

FAQ
Q: What is the maximum thickness you can stamp?
A: We can stamp and form steel plate up to 8mm thickness with our 800-ton press, and up to 12mm with our hydraulic forming equipment.
Q: Can you perform welding after stamping?
A: Yes, we offer MIG, TIG, and robotic welding services for bracket assemblies that require welded reinforcements or multi-part fabrication.
Q: Do you provide load testing and certification?
A: We can perform destructive and non-destructive load testing with certified test reports. FEA simulation is also available during the design phase.
